Arlene Churchill, 93, of Burnsville, formerly of Spring Valley, passed away Monday, Sept. 22, 2014, at Ebenezer Ridges Care Center in Burnsville, where she resided for two years.
Arlene H. Rost was born April 2, 1921, in Hartley, Iowa, to Clifford and Irene (Jacobs) Rost. Her family moved to Spring Valley her junior year of high school in 1936. After graduation in 1938, she attended beauty school in Minneapolis. After completing her training, she worked in several beauty shops in Rochester and Spring Valley. On June 16, 1940, she married Kenneth Churchill at the Little Brown Church in Nashua, Iowa.
Arlene loved to sew, play Bridge, golf, knit and travel. After retirement, Arlene and Kenneth were snow birds that migrated south each winter to their home in Mesa, Ariz. Arlene was a member of the Faith United Methodist Church and the American Legion Auxiliary.
Arlene is survived by two daughters, Jacqueline (Jack) Park of Atkin and Susan Churchill of Lakeville; three grandchildren, Todd Churchill of St. Cloud, Traci (Roy) Olson of Roosevelt and Travis (Lizeth) Park of Sarasota, Fla.; and three great-grandchildren, Caitlyn Churchill and Dylan and Jordan Olson.
She was preceded in death by her parents, Clifford and Irene, husband of almost 70 years, Kenneth, son, Craig and sister, Evelyn Wilson.
